Output 7148026903061e08b34ae6850adeb308f125052c4566793b66312d05ecc42e71:1

value
52690
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e8f43b4ad2894279d91881a4e400ff5fff3abc0 OP_EQUALVERIFY OP_CHECKSIG
address
1DznaRxBXaqTmBZb7iCkf9CHtAuottcAP9
transaction
7148026903061e08b34ae6850adeb308f125052c4566793b66312d05ecc42e71
spent
true